Title: P&P Vest Repair Post by: Jared H. on November 17, 2012, 11:10:21 am I sent my strike dogs vest back to Larry Paris after he was cut in between the vest and his cut collar. After talking with Larry for about an hour I decided to get a collar sewn on. The vest is probably 9 years old and had a few frays and he said he would also repair that. I got the vest back today and I am more than impressed. Larry went way beyond what I expected and he even added a layer on the chest after I told him the dog gets cut there a lot. All of this for thirty dollars. I would recommend a P&P vest to anyone looking.

Title: Re: P&P Vest Repair Post by: jon on November 20, 2012, 08:10:08 am how many plys is that vest? im looking to order one and just trying to get a idea on what to get
Title: Re: P&P Vest Repair Post by: SouthsFinestFla on November 22, 2012, 09:35:28 pm Nice Vest done right.. I have # 2 6-ply vests and they havnt been cut through yet. For catch go 10-11 ply with at least 6-8 bib Monty Bennet recommended that to me best advise .
Title: Re: P&P Vest Repair Post by: M Bennet on November 22, 2012, 10:03:44 pm no less than 9 ply and get a 7" bib
